Project Overview
This project focuses on designing and developing a mobile application for Portolo, a pioneering platform aimed at transforming the clinical research industry. The objective was to extend the capabilities of the existing web-based system into a mobile experience, enabling users to access research data, collaboration tools, and patient information on the go. The platform is designed to address longstanding challenges in clinical research by improving collaboration, efficiency, and accessibility for stakeholders including researchers, healthcare providers, and patients.
A key requirement of the project was to understand the diverse needs of stakeholders within the clinical research ecosystem. Through extensive research, user interviews, and surveys, insights were gathered from professionals such as clinical research coordinators, healthcare providers, and pharmaceutical teams. These findings helped identify challenges related to communication, data management, and patient engagement. By adopting a user-centric approach, the platform ensures that the application is tailored to real-world workflows, enhancing usability and adoption across different user groups.
The project also emphasizes intuitive design and seamless user experience to simplify complex research processes.
